Days Name in Hindi

Learn the names of the 7 days of the week in Hindi (Saptah ke Din) and their significance.

Calendar showing days of the week in Hindi and English
रविवार
Sunday
/Ravivaar/
Planet: Sun
सोमवार
Monday
/Somvaar/
Planet: Moon
मंगलवार
Tuesday
/Mangalvaar/
Planet: Mars
बुधवार
Wednesday
/Budhvaar/
Planet: Mercury
गुरुवार
Thursday
/Guruvaar/
Planet: Jupiter
शुक्रवार
Friday
/Shukravaar/
Planet: Venus
शनिवार
Saturday
/Shanivaar/
Planet: Saturn

Origin of Hindi Days Names

In Hindi, the names of the days are derived from celestial bodies (planets), similar to many other languages. For example, Ravivaar comes from 'Ravi' (Sun), and Somvaar comes from 'Som' (Moon).

Weekly Routine

The week starts with Monday (Somvaar) for work and school, and ends with Sunday (Ravivaar), which is a holiday (Chutti ka din).

What are the seven days in Hindi?

The seven days are Somwar (Monday), Mangalwar (Tuesday), Budhwar (Wednesday), Guruwar (Thursday), Shukrawar (Friday), Shaniwar (Saturday), and Raviwar (Sunday).

Why do Hindi day names have religious connections?

Hindi day names are derived from ancient Sanskrit and are named after celestial bodies and deities in Hindu tradition.

Are the day names same across all Indian languages?

While similar due to Sanskrit roots, different Indian languages have variations in how they name the days of the week.
